This year’s installment of Eurovision isn’t until May, and tongues in the UK are already wagging about the country’s entry possibly lip-syncing its way to Helsinki. (We’re more scandalized by someone in the UK actually wanting to be represented by a band called “Scooch.”) But thanks to Popjustice, we’ve become charmed by Russia’s entry, which combines the schoolgirl-Sappho undertones of t.A.T.u., the chorus from “Oops! I Did It Again,” the silly double-entendres of mid-period Warrant, and the synth-aided thump of Bon Jovi’s “It’s My Life”/”Have A Nice Day”-style anthems. And we haven’t even mentioned the dance sequence, which will either inspire mass choreography breaking out around Russia or a lawsuit from Justin Timberlake.
